Wednesday, May 6, 2009

We stayed the night in a coach park. We had no power (meaning electricity) in the bus. That has to be plugged in from an service and if there is none - then it is dark and a bit chilly. But the communion over the candle lit table from last evening was great.
After the first night in my bunk (sitated on top bunk above JP - the roadie), I started the morning by brushing my teeth on the parking lot. Liverpool outside was windy and gray.
There were a MacDonalds nearby, so that was the place for our morning coffee and maybe some breakfast. It appeared that MD had free internet, so we establisehd our little office there with Eddie and Matias, the bus driver from Germany. JP, Gudmar and Magnus went to give their appreciation to Liverpool FB and to see their stadium.

Today we were heading for Leeds and Carpe Diem rock club. So we got off to Leeds and jej, we got power (electricity on) :D

Matias stopped the bus at a service place, for us to take a shower. There were no shower for women, so I used to dry shower/wash up at the handicapped toilet. As fresh as after a shower :D

We were talking with Mikkjal that I think it is great that they do not treat me any special, so I have a "one of the gang" -feeling. I appreaciate the trust they have.
The SIC gig ruled, as always. The crowd was a bit hard to melt but in the end there were boys headbanging. It is bound to happen with SIC. They are so energetic and their music comes from the heart. Thay have something to say. And I said, that al the rest of tht evenings bands were like limp noodles in comparison to SIC.
After the gig it was time to hang out with the local metalheads. I went to The Fab bar with Mikkjal and Frans. The rest wanted to check out what other things the nightime Leed have to offer a bunch of guys on the road. The Fab was a bar that were decorated with movie/ comics merchandice. This is England and it sure feels like a totally different planet, a different ballgame indeed.

In the night some thoughts about how women behave, when they meet someone that are in a band. Me, who mostly have hanged out with boys, have a little hard time to grasp the behaviour of being a female. But the guys seem to like that... Well, I rather not be like that. Men are men and they do like to talk about women and appreciate their beauty ;D
Me and Frans went back to the bus, while others still enjoyed of what a nightly Leeds had to offer a bunch of guys on tour: a sweet sight for sore eyes.
I had a surprise on my bed. Magus had bought me food, a Subway sandwich and I ate it in the mobile phone light. Frans were doing the honour of being my light at that moment.
At 2 am it was time to go to my bunk. It was a great first proper day on this tour.
